The Chicago Homegrown Cookbook
Author | : Heather Lalley |
Publisher | : Voyageur Press (MN) |
Total Pages | : 162 |
Release | : 2011-06-03 |
Genre | : Cooking |
ISBN | : 0760338205 |
Download The Chicago Homegrown Cookbook Book in PDF, Epub and Kindle
This book celebrates the best homegrown food in and around the windy city, profiling 30 chefs who work together with local farms to bring the freshest, locally grown, sustainable foods to their menus.
